Responsibilities

Responsible for overseeing and ensuring the efficient and timely processing of customer production requests, in compliance with established procedures, safety protocols, and workplace policies. This role involves leading the production team, maintaining inventory, training new staff, and ensuring high standards of quality, safety, and efficiency are met throughout the production process.

Responsibilities

  • Provide coaching and guidance to staff under the direction of the Production Supervisor.
  • Act as a subject matter expert on R4 and equipment operation.
  • Lead by example, demonstrating accountability, integrity, and strong work ethics.
  • Direct daily activities and ensure proper training for new hires.
  • Maintain accurate inventory records and ensure proper tracking of on-site products.
  • Recommend disciplinary actions to the Supervisor when necessary.
  • Perform random inventory audits to ensure physical counts align with records.
  • Promote and enforce daily housekeeping practices to maintain a clean and organized workplace.
  • Oversee trans-loading of chemicals and waste products to and from tankers and railcars.
  • Communicate maintenance issues related to facilities and equipment to the appropriate authorities.
  • Monitor staff tasks to ensure accuracy and timeliness of production.
  • Assist staff in understanding their roles and achieving production targets related to quality and quantity.
  • Identify production issues and communicate them to the Supervisor promptly.
  • Ensure all required documentation, checks, and reports are completed during your shift.
  • Work collaboratively with the Supervisor and staff to maintain a safe working environment while meeting production goals.
  • Ensure all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) are followed.
  • Ensure compliance with Health & Safety policies and procedures.
  • Perform other related duties as assigned.
